A fresh matchmaking app has arrived to usurp Tinder.

Treat was a not too long ago established video internet dating app that mixes the matching formulas of online dating platforms like Tinder with the ability to supply and express lifetime in real time, like Instagram or TikTok.

While the application was intended for Gen Z, it would be for everyone.

Vancouver-based founder Kimberly Kaplan was already a specialized inside the angel spending and start up space, whenever one-day she discovered a TikTok videos of somebody in essence placing aside a dating post on their own.

The individual was actually asking other individuals with their signal, age, and location. There is the hashtag for “single” during the caption, which any time you visited showed seven billion more “single” hashtags being used.

“I experienced this recognition that a video-first relationship application will be another wave of matchmaking,” Kaplan told routine Hive in a job interview.

The fresh new relationship software only secured $3.5 million USD in pre-seed expense, which Kaplan is using to enhance the 10-person group with at the very least five more hires next month or two, industry the app to broaden achieve, and then make the software available for Android os, not just new iphone.

During those seven years at numerous Fish, Kaplan oversaw product, marketing and advertising, and monetization — basically all primary locations your companies encapsulated. In time, she managed to take on a lot more obligations once the business grew.

Once it was bought over by fit party in 2015, Kaplan moved into suggesting different startups whilst starting angel investments, with an enthusiastic desire for accelerating achievements tales in Canadian tech.

But just as much as she cherished assisting various other organizations, she had beenn’t as excited about the tips, like she was with Plenty of seafood.

Whenever she encountered the TikTok video system and saw the following revolution when you look at the internet dating world, treat came into this world along with her regular responsibilities moved inside investment.

For Kaplan, the video clip method enables players as much more real and genuine within their web position.

“Instagram is more flat versus TikTok, the images are extremely photoshopped or present a fixed form of who you are. TikTok is much more entertaining and it also’s most genuine than files. Movie enables you to end up being unapologetically yourself, in fact it is a large perks for matchmaking,” Kaplan revealed.

“In online dating, in the event that you fake who you really are, referring in the course of time.”

Treat permits members to upload video, where folks may then like each other’s videos posts. More you love someone’s stuff, the greater they show up within feed. And directly content whomever you’re into hooking up with.

“Dating software are about group hooking up and satisfying. That’s the ultimate objective. How can you make them traditional to get all of them associated with some body? With Snack, possible generate those much more genuine connections ahead of time, very you are perhaps not meeting up with anyone for coffee, the person you performedn’t expect,” Kaplan stated.

For the present time, Snack are expanding, using intent to attain to get most users in the software. But as Kaplan says, every eight to decade a new idea should come alongside to usurp a vintage one.

It’s come about that times since Tinder came from the world, therefore appears like Snack could possibly be the new online dating app enterprize model to go on it more.
